Anne Murray's name is recorded as Anne in the Sullivan County Birth Register, the headstone shows Anna Murray, and has been commonly shown on documents Ann Murray. She is the daughter of Jeremiah and Mary Ann Sevier Smith. She is the sister of Ira B. Smith.
~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~
The Photo added by Albert C. Pace on 20 Feb 2008 has a notation that Anne's DOD was 04-30-1859. While much of her Inscription cannot be read, part of the Æ is clearly 6 m, indicating that she died in October 1859.
